[Linux操作系统]Linux系统安全防护与日志管理的重要性|linux系统安全日志,Linux 安全防护日志

PikPak安卓最新版APP v1.46.2_免费会员兑换邀请码【508001】可替代115网盘_全平台支持Windows和苹果iOS&Mac_ipad_iphone -云主机博士 第1张

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]NexGenAI - 您的智能助手,最低价体验ChatGPT Plus共享账号

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

Linux操作系统安全防护与日志管理至关重要。通过有效的安全防护措施,如防火墙配置、权限控制和漏洞扫描,可显著降低系统受攻击风险。日志管理是监控和审计系统活动的关键手段,记录用户行为、系统事件和异常活动,便于及时发现和处理潜在威胁。综合运用这两者,不仅能提升系统安全性,还能为事后分析提供可靠数据支持,确保Linux系统的稳定运行。

本文目录导读:

  1. Linux系统安全防护的基本措施
  2. 日志管理在Linux系统安全中的重要性
  3. Linux系统日志管理工具与实践
  4. 日志管理最佳实践

Linux系统因其开源、稳定和高效的特点,在服务器、嵌入式设备和超级计算机等领域得到了广泛应用,随着网络攻击手段的不断升级,Linux系统的安全防护显得尤为重要,日志管理作为安全防护的重要组成部分,能够记录系统的各种活动和异常情况,为安全事件的追踪和分析提供重要依据,本文将深入探讨Linux系统的安全防护措施及其日志管理的重要性。

Linux系统安全防护的基本措施

1、用户权限管理

Linux系统通过严格的用户权限管理来保障系统安全,每个用户都有唯一的用户ID(UID)和组ID(GID),系统管理员可以通过设置文件和目录的权限来限制用户的访问权限,常用的权限管理命令包括chmodchownchgrp

2、防火墙配置

防火墙是Linux系统安全的第一道防线,通过配置iptables或firewalld等防火墙工具,可以控制进出系统的网络流量,防止未经授权的访问,使用iptables命令可以设置规则,拒绝来自特定IP地址的连接请求。

3、系统更新与补丁管理

及时更新系统和应用程序是防止已知漏洞被利用的重要手段,Linux发行版通常会提供包管理工具,如aptyumdnf,用于安装、更新和卸载软件包,系统管理员应定期检查并安装最新的安全补丁。

4、安全审计

安全审计工具如auditd可以记录系统的各种安全相关事件,包括用户登录、文件访问和系统调用等,通过分析审计日志,可以及时发现潜在的安全威胁。

5、入侵检测系统

入侵检测系统(IDS)如SnortSuricata可以实时监控网络流量,检测并报警可疑活动,这些工具通常与日志分析工具结合使用,以提供更全面的安全防护。

日志管理在Linux系统安全中的重要性

1、记录系统活动

日志文件记录了系统的各种活动,包括用户登录、进程启动、网络连接和文件操作等,通过查看日志,系统管理员可以了解系统的运行状态和用户行为。

2、故障排查

当系统出现故障时,日志文件是排查问题的重要依据,通过分析日志,可以快速定位故障原因,采取相应的修复措施。

3、安全事件追踪

在发生安全事件时,日志文件可以提供关键信息,帮助追踪攻击者的行为和入侵途径。/var/log/auth.log记录了用户的登录和认证信息,/var/log/syslog记录了系统的各种消息。

4、合规性要求

许多行业标准和法规要求记录和保留系统日志,以满足合规性要求,PCI DSS(支付卡行业数据安全标准)要求保留至少一年的日志记录。

Linux系统日志管理工具与实践

1、rsyslog

rsyslog是Linux系统中常用的日志管理工具,支持日志的收集、处理和存储,通过配置/etc/rsyslog.conf文件,可以定义日志的来源、目的地和格式。

2、logrotate

logrotate用于管理日志文件的轮转,防止日志文件过大占用过多磁盘空间,通过配置/etc/logrotate.conf和相关的日志轮转配置文件,可以设置日志的轮转周期、压缩方式和保留策略。

3、ELK Stack

ELK Stack(Elasticsearch、Logstash和Kibana)是强大的日志分析平台,可以用于收集、存储、搜索和分析日志数据,Logstash负责日志的收集和预处理,Elasticsearch用于存储和索引日志,Kibana提供可视化的日志分析界面。

4、Graylog

Graylog是一个开源的日志管理工具,支持大规模日志数据的收集、索引和搜索,通过配置Graylog的输入、管道和输出,可以实现复杂的日志处理和分析。

日志管理最佳实践

1、集中化管理

将分散在不同服务器上的日志集中管理,便于统一分析和监控,可以使用日志收集工具如 FluentdFilebeat将日志发送到中央日志服务器。

2、日志分类与分级

根据日志的类型和重要性进行分类和分级,便于快速定位关键信息,将错误日志、警告日志和信息日志分别存储在不同的文件中。

3、定期审查

定期审查日志文件,及时发现和处理异常情况,可以设置自动化的日志分析脚本,定期生成日志报告。

4、日志加密与备份

对敏感日志进行加密存储,防止未经授权的访问,定期备份日志文件,防止数据丢失。

5、日志保留策略

根据合规性要求和业务需求,制定合理的日志保留策略,对于重要的日志文件,应长期保留,以备后续审计和分析。

Linux系统的安全防护是一个系统工程,需要综合运用多种技术和工具,日志管理作为安全防护的重要组成部分,能够为系统监控、故障排查和安全事件追踪提供重要支持,通过合理配置日志管理工具和遵循最佳实践,可以有效提升Linux系统的安全性和可靠性。

相关关键词

Linux, 安全防护, 日志管理, 用户权限, 防火墙, 系统更新, 安全审计, 入侵检测, 日志文件, 故障排查, 安全事件, 合规性, rsyslog, logrotate, ELK Stack, Graylog, 日志收集, 日志分析, 日志轮转, 日志加密, 日志备份, 日志保留, Fluentd, Filebeat, Elasticsearch, Logstash, Kibana, iptables, firewalld, auditd, Snort, Suricata, 包管理, 安全补丁, 网络流量, 系统调用, 用户登录, 进程启动, 文件操作, 日志分类, 日志分级, 日志审查, 日志报告, 日志服务器, 日志预处理, 日志索引, 日志搜索, 日志可视化, 日志监控, 日志策略, 日志合规, 日志安全

Vultr justhost.asia racknerd hostkvm pesyun


iproyal.png
原文链接:,转发请注明来源!